About This Book

Not-for-profit organizations play a critical role in the American economy. We know such firms don't try to maximize profits, but what do they maximize? Dealing with this question this book looks at many aspects of not-for-profit operations from the problems of fundraising, endowments, and governance to issues, such as hospital advertising.
